Planning Applications Committee - Tuesday 1 July 2025 7.00 pm
The Lambeth Council Planning Applications Committee met on Tuesday to discuss planning applications for a new flat in Kennington, new facilities for a community trust in Waterloo, and a large student accommodation complex in Vauxhall. The committee approved the flat and the community trust facilities. The committee approved the student accommodation, subject to conditions and a non-standard agreement to spend money on affordable housing elsewhere in the borough.
Planning Applications Committee - Tuesday 3 June 2025 7.00 pm
The Lambeth Council Planning Applications Committee met to discuss two planning applications, one concerning improvements to Myatt's Fields Park Depot and the other for the construction of residential buildings to the rear of 148 Leigham Court Road. The committee voted to approve both applications, subject to conditions and the completion of a Section 106 agreement[^2] for the Leigham Court Road development.

Lease of Tulse Hill Adventure Playground, Greenleaf Close, SW2 2EY to High Trees Community Development Trust
From: Pensions Committee - Wednesday 14 May 2025 6.30 pm - May 14, 2025
...a 21 years and eleven months lease for the Tulse Hill Adventure Playground was authorized to be granted to High Trees Community Development Trust, with a waived annual rent of £22,750 contingent on the provision of services outlined in the Community Service Agreement.
